Setting the System Administrator’s ID and Password
Follow this procedure to set the System Administrator’s ID and password.
1 Press [Menu].

3 Enter a System Administrator’s ID of up to seven digits (from 1 to 9999999) using the numeric keys ➞ press [OK].

4 Press [OK].
5 Enter a System Administrator’s password of up to seven digits (from 1 to 9999999) using the numeric keys ➞ press [OK].

6 Record the System Administrator’s ID and password, and store it in a safe location.
NOTE
You need to enter the System Administrator’s ID and password when you are using Department ID management and want to operate the machine as the System Administrator. In this case, you do not need to enter the System Administrator’s password when accessing the <SYSTEM SETTINGS> menu. Otherwise, you need to enter the System Administrator’s password every time you enter the <SYSTEM SETTINGS> menu.
7 Press [Stop/Reset] to return to standby mode.
